Virtual Intensive Outpatient Programs (IOP) provide a critical lifeline for residents seeking flexible treatment options without the need for lengthy commutes. This innovative approach allows individuals to receive care from the comfort of their homes, making it easier to maintain work, school, and family commitments while addressing their mental health needs.
For those living in and around Valmy, Virtual IOP offers a range of benefits, including personalized treatment plans designed to address issues such as depression, anxiety, PTSD, and substance use disorders. Local residents can take advantage of structured therapy sessions that typically range from 9 to 20 hours per week, ensuring they receive the support they need on their journey to recovery. Getting started with Virtual IOP is straightforward. Most programs provide access to licensed therapists and counselors through HIPAA-compliant video conferencing platforms, ensuring confidentiality and security. Sessions are typically held 3 to 5 days a week, lasting 3 to 4 hours each, featuring evidence-based treatments such as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T), Dialectical Behavior Therapy (DBT), and trauma-informed care.
